Structural verification

The stability and fire, noise, heat and vibration protection of buildings and other structures must be verified. This is not the case for projects that do not require a procedure in accordance with Section 63 of the Thuringian Building Code (ThürBO).

The authorization to submit building plans includes the authorization to prepare structural engineering certificates, unless otherwise stipulated in Section 72 of the Thuringian Building Code (ThürBO). For certain projects, the civil engineer or architect must be entered in the specialist planner lists for structural stability or fire protection.

Section 72 ThürBO also regulates the cases in which the proof of stability and fire protection must be checked by the building authorities, regardless of the qualification of the person providing the proof.

Proof of stability

In accordance with the provisions of the ThürBO for the respective project, the examination of the proof of stability essentially comprises

  • Checking the mathematical proof of stability
  • Examination of the associated construction drawings in terms of statics and design
  • Examination of element plans for prefabricated construction as well as workshop drawings for metal construction and civil engineering
  • Checking the verification of the fire resistance duration of the load-bearing components
  • Checking the construction drawings for compliance with the fire resistance verification
  • Monitoring the construction project from a structural design perspective

The inspection obligation for the stability of structural systems depends on the building class, the use of the building, the type of construction, compliance with the provisions of the criteria catalog and the qualifications of the person preparing the certificate.

In the case of residential buildings in building classes 1 and 2, there is no inspection of stability if the person producing the certificate is entered in the list of specialist planners for stability in Thuringia; entries from other federal states are also valid in Thuringia.

Fire protection inspection

The fire protection inspection includes

  • Checking the fire protection certificates
  • Monitoring the construction work with regard to fire protection

For buildings in building classes 1 to 3 (except medium-sized and large garages and special buildings), the fire protection certificate is not checked. In the case of building class 4 (except medium-sized and large garages as well as special buildings), an inspection is only carried out if the person producing the certificate is not entered in the specialist planner list for fire protection for Thuringia. Registrations from other states are also valid in Thuringia.

The extent to which the removal of structural installations requires proof of stability is regulated in § 63 Para. 3 ThürBO.

The proofs of noise, heat and vibration protection are regarded as building documents and must be submitted. However, in accordance with the ThürBauVorlVO, these are not checked by the lower building supervisory authority.

Inspection fees for structural verification Fees for the inspection of stability and fire protection are charged on the basis of the ThürPPVO as an advance payment.
